MISSION

The ATR Marketing department is involved in many transverse topics within the company, with the aim to positively influence the perception of our products and support sales campaigns. Our expertise in the analysis and transmission of information is one of the key value adding features of our department.

The internship will focus on marketing for aircraft lessors, aviation investors and appraisers. You will work across the 3 marketing teams to develop a targeted pitch for ATR for the leasing, financier and appraiser community, which will enable ATR to sell new aircraft and to influence the perception of ATR products.

ACTIVITIES

A non-exhaustive list of the tasks:

  • Map lessors and banks according to aircraft portfolio size and placement strategy, aircraft diversity and geographical span.
  • Develop tailored messages to influence the perception of market potential for turboprops and ATR and minimize the risk perception.
  • Develop content to showcase the financial benefits of ATR for lessors, including financial scenarios for fleet ownership (sensitivity to assumptions and cases for new, second life and freighter conversions).
  • Craft messages related to product suitability for lessors, including options, redeliveries, reconfigurations and freighter conversions, maintenance reserves, in service support as well as financial impacts associated.

PROFILE

Students pursuing a master’s degree Aeronautical Engineering, Air Transport or Business. We preferably seek candidates with both technical knowledge and an understanding of airline economics and financial modelling. 

On the job Competencies (3-4 key competencies)

 

  • Very good knowledge of airline economics.
  • Very good knowledge of regional aviation sector (airline environment, competitors …).
  • Very good ability to work across departments.
  • Good knowledge of Excel & PowerPoint.

Languages

  • English Negotiation level
  • French and other languages would be a plus

IT Competencies (outils utilisés)

  • MS-Office (expert), Excel specifically.

Social Competencies

  • Good ability to synthetize & communicate efficiently.
  • Team spirit & relational skills, understanding of a non-technical business needs.
  • Adaptable to diverse topics, audiences, and cultures.
  • Creative, able to express new ideas and adhere.
